Job DescriptionAustal USA is seeking a results-driven Continuous Improvement Leader to oversee cross-functional initiatives that enhance operational efficiency, quality, and performance across the organization. Leading a team of Data Analysts and Process Engineers, this role applies Lean, Six Sigma, and Total Quality Management methodologies to drive measurable improvements while fostering a culture of continuous improvement. Ideal candidates will bring strong leadership, data-driven decision-making, and change management skills—along with a proven track record in CI projects and a Lean Six Sigma Green Belt (or the ability to obtain one).
